About Book:

This volume presents a synthesized approach to horoscope compatibility analysis, developed over some years of experimentation. This approach blends the principles of compatibility analysis familiar to most practising Jyotish with other, lesser-known techniques culled from Jyotisha's classical canon. Certain of these techniques are based on oral traditions that somehow were never

incorporated into the classical works of antiquity. Others come from our direct lineage mentors of Jyotisha. Yet others have been nurtured by our direct lineage mentors of Jyotisha. Yet others have been nurtured from both Western and Eastern inspirational seeds into processes that have been validated over many years of experience. Our attempts to synthesize notwithstanding, we believe the foundations of the methods that we introduce here are firmly anchored in Jyotisha.

Many readers will find that the principles we advocate cohere in practice rather more readily than they may seem to in print. To minimize the risk of selecting illustrative horoscopes that merely selectively support our theses, we have purposely chosen a limited set of examples, testing each of our varied techniques on the same subjects to provide a fairer picture of how an actual relationship analysis might proceed.

Building on some of the best principles from both Eastern and Western astrological traditions, authors Hart de Fouw and Robert E. Svoboda presents a synthesized approach to horoscope compatibility analysis, developed over years of experimentation. This approach blends principles of analysis familiar to those who have studied Indian astrology with lesser-known techniques culled from the classic texts and oral traditions of Jyotisha. Their technique bridges the chasm between Western horoscope comparison and the culture-specific traditions of Indian astrology.

De Fouw and Svoboda provide sample charts illustrating the techniques they use; they examine compatibility issues and look at the strength or potential of a relationship. The authors maintain that your chart outlines your fate only in that it reflects your traits and ideals-karmas dictated by past actions and conditioning-which can be mediated by exercising free will. Chart analysis then becomes a useful tool for self-awareness when examining a relationship: what strengths complement each other and what weaknesses will require conscious work.

About Author:

Dr Robert Svoboda is the first Westerner ever to graduate from a college of Ayurveda and be licensed to practice Ayurveda in India. During and after his formal Ayurvedic training he was tutored in Ayurveda, Yoga, Jyotish, Tantra and other forms of classical Indian lore by his mentor, the Aghori Vimalananda. He is the author of twelve books including Prakriti: Your Ayurvedic Constitution and the Aghora series, which discusses his experiences with his mentor during the years 1975 – 1983. (Information on all of his books can be found here)

Dr Svoboda was born in Texas in 1953, and in 1972 earned a B.S. from the University of Oklahoma in Chemistry with a minor in French. After being ritually initiated into the Pokot tribe of northern Kenya as its first white member in June 1973 he moved to India, where he lived from 1973-80 and 1982-86, receiving his Bachelor of Ayurvedic Medicine and Surgery (Ayurvedacharya) from the University of Poona in 1980. In his final year of study at the Tilak Ayurved Mahavidyalaya, he won all but one of the University of Poona’s awards for academic excellence in Ayurveda, including the Ram Narayan Sharma Gold Medal.

The Aghori Vimalananda also owned thoroughbred racehorses, and Dr Svoboda served as his Authorized Racing Agent at the Royal Western India Turf Club in Bombay and Poona between 1975 and 1985. He later served as Adjunct Faculty at the Ayurvedic Institute in Albuquerque, NM, and at Bastyr University in Kenmore, WA.

In the years since 1986 Dr Svoboda has travelled extensively, spending three months per year on average in India. He often speaks on Ayurveda, Jyotish, Tantra and allied subjects in locales across the world.
